Bank of Nova Scotia purchased a new position in shares of ITT Inc. (NYSE:ITT - Free Report) in the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or purchased 28,304 shares of the conglomerate's stock, valued at approximately $5,597,000.

A number of other hedge funds have also recently added to or reduced their stakes in the company. BlackRock Inc. purchased a new stake in ITT in the 2nd quarter valued at about $1,715,593,000. Northwestern Mutual Wealth Management Co. increased its stake in shares of ITT by 55,929.7% during the 4th quarter. Northwestern Mutual Wealth Management Co. now owns 1,518,405 shares of the conglomerate's stock valued at $263,458,000 after acquiring an additional 1,515,695 shares during the last quarter. Findlay Park Partners LLP purchased a new position in shares of ITT during the 2nd quarter worth about $276,395,000. Norges Bank acquired a new stake in shares of ITT in the fourth quarter worth approximately $194,884,000. Finally, Vanguard Group Inc. boosted its position in shares of ITT by 7.9% in the fourth quarter. Vanguard Group Inc. now owns 8,460,467 shares of the conglomerate's stock worth $1,467,976,000 after acquiring an additional 620,217 shares during the last quarter.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 91.59% of the company's stock.

Insiders Place Their Bets

In other news, CAO Mesa Graziano Cheryl De sold 700 shares of the business's stock in a transaction on Friday, August 7th. The shares were sold at an average price of $214.54, for a total transaction of $150,178.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ief accounting officer owned 7,159 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$1,535,891.86. The trade was a 8.91%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which can be accessed through the SEC website. 0.88% of the stock is owned by corporate insiders.

ITT Trading Up 0.5%

NYSE:ITT opened at $205.96 on Wednesday. The company has a quick ratio of 0.85, a current ratio of 1.26 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.60. The business's 50 day moving average is $199.45 and its two-hundred day moving average is $199.62. ITT Inc. has a 52 week low of $166.96 and a 52 week high of $230.32. The company has a market cap of $18.41 billion, a PE ratio of 40.38, a P/E/G ratio of 1.68 and a beta of 1.27.

ITT (NYSE:ITT -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, August 6th. The conglomerate reported $2.08 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.92 by $0.16. The firm had revenue of $1.47 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.39 billion. ITT had a net margin of 8.90% and a return on equity of 15.90%. The firm's revenue for the quarter was up 51.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$1.64 earnings per share. ITT has set its FY 2026 guidance at 8.120-8.320 EPS. On average, analysts predict that ITT Inc. will post 8.25 EPS for the current year.

ITT Dividend Announcement

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, October 5th. Investors of record on Tuesday, September 8th will be paid a dividend of $0.386 per share. This represents a $1.54 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.7%. The ex-dividend date is Tuesday, September 8th. ITT's dividend payout ratio is presently 30.20%.

ITT Company Profile

(Free Report)

ITT Inc is a diversified industrial manufacturing company that designs, manufactures and services mission-critical components and systems for global markets. Its engineered solutions support applications in aerospace, defense, transportation, energy and industrial automation. The company focuses on delivering high-performance products that enable reliable fluid handling, precision motion control and robust connectivity in demanding environments.

The company's operations are organized into three segments: Motion Technologies, which provides precision components and aftermarket repair services for aircraft engines and industrial turbines; Connect & Control Technologies, which offers specialty valves, couplings, seals and proximity sensors for fuel, hydraulics and environmental control systems; and Fluid & Motion Control, which delivers pumps, heat exchangers and fluid management solutions for oil and gas, chemical processing and power generation.
